Transaction e587414b8630d8593ddeb8ed0491223e2b2469d2e78de85cc7e231a170af2ce1
1 Input
1 Outputs
- e587414b8630d8593ddeb8ed0491223e2b2469d2e78de85cc7e231a170af2ce1:0
value 1087973
address 3Ly4DxDz4Rw2jp9t7k9NmAsdBusuQsdWzR